WinGuard® Aluminum Essential French Door FD101H Witrynafrom .015 to .090 inches, is designed to hold the glass together upon impact. If cracked or broken, the glass fragments remain intact to the plastic interlayer thus preventing wind from entering the building and potentially causing major structural damage. Note that the frames for laminated glass are generally heavier than for non-impact windows.
